rcu: Optimize the 'rcu_pending' for RCU trace
This patch implements the new 'rcu_pending' interface under each rsp directory, by using the 'CPU units sequence reading', thus avoiding loss of tracing data. Signed-off-by: Michael Wang <wangyun@linux.vnet.ibm.com> Signed-off-by: Paul E. McKenney <paulmck@linux.vnet.ibm.com>
